- •Hot water therapy aqua-relief system introduces a new break through in diabetic care and pain relief. NOTE: 1. Connect therapy pad (or booties if provided) to the cooler hose. Couplings will click when they lock together. 2. Make sure the power supply is unplugged while adding water; 3. For cold therapy, open the cooler and fill with ice to above the fill line and then fill with water to the fill line; for heat therapy, add warm tap water to fill line. NEVER OPERATE UNIT WITHOUT WATER. 4. Plug power supply into the wall outlet. (See power supply label for voltage.) NOTE: Always unplug unit when refilling with ice and water. 5. Position pad on the target therapy area with the smooth side toward the skin or slip on the booties. 6. If booties are included with your system, always use with the diabetic socks provided; the socks provide buffering and comfort to the area. Place feet into the booties and secure Velcro strap.
